[QUOTE="CamTom12, post: 1555565, member: 2662"] I bought this truck used and am not 100% sure of the mods on it, but it for sure has the ATS dual fueler kit and a large-ish non-vgt turbo. Ever since I've owned it (12 months and ~15k miles) it's had poor fuel economy. Like around 15mpg highway. I drive pretty conservatively, too. I noticed some fuel around the CP3 so I took it to a local diesel shop to see if he could find/repair the issue. He found the leak (fuel lines) and can fix it, but mentioned my poor fuel mileage was likely the CP4 failing. Is that likely? Is it more likely that I have crappy mileage because of the dual fuel pumps or because the CP4 is failing? Would I have any other indications of a failing CP4 in a dual pump setup? Thanks! [/QUOTE]
